[QUOTE="tourettes, post: 599530, member: 10858"] [b]Re: SAF v5.00 experimental (based on FFDShow DXVA decoder)[/b] Would it be possible for SAF to left alone the MPC MPEG2 decoder that comes installed with MP? Why I'm requesting this is that the codec is used for trouble shooting purposes and if SAF disables it it will cause lot of extra work for MP team to tell people how to enable it again. After all, having it registered, but not configured to be used in MP wont have any side effects (unless the other MPEG2 decoders fail and DS uses the registered one as fall back... but still it would be better to fall back on something than just fail completely). Again one more reason why codec packs are evil :) [/QUOTE]
